Valaris (NYSE:VALGet Free Report) last posted its earnings results on Wednesday, August 5th. The company reported $0.72 earnings per share for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.31 by $0.41. The firm had revenue of $539.20 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$488.52 million. Valaris had a net margin of 43.95% and a return on equity of 9.25%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was down 12.4%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the firm posted $1.61 EPS. On average, equities analysts forecast that Valaris Limited will post 3.25 EPS for the current year.

Valaris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Valaris Limited (NYSE: VAL) is an offshore contract drilling company that provides drilling services to energy companies worldwide. The company supports exploration and production activities in offshore oil and natural gas fields, operating mobile offshore drilling units for customers under contract.

Valaris’ fleet includes drillships, semisubmersible rigs and jackup rigs. These units are designed for a range of offshore environments, from relatively shallow waters to deepwater and harsh-environment locations.
